My love for bulldogs started as a small child. As a young adult I was busy with my family and felt that I could not afford nor had the time to devote to a bulldog. When my youngest daughter went to college I decided it was time for a bulldog. My first bulldog was a pet. Soon after I purchased her I attended a dog show and was hooked. So, I went in search of a show prospect and found a 14 month old bitch. I took her to a show and she had her own ideas about showing. She held her head on the floor the entire time in the ring but I was determined. I met a man named Hinds Poth at the Texas Specialty and he suggested that I might find a nice male and breed her to try for a nice show prospect. I took his advice and had 5 beautiful puppies. Because of my inexperience with bulldogs and raising bulldog puppies I lost them all but one because the mother’s milk was toxic. The one that survived was a tiny female that we called pound puppy because she was 5 weeks old before she weighed a pound.

I was heart broken from losing the litter but grateful I had the one little girl. I called the owner of the Champion sire to see if he had a nice show prospect. He told me he had a little male and asked how my little girl was doing. He wanted to see her so I went to see the male puppy and when I arrived I sat her on the ground (she had the most pleasing gate I have ever seen) he said you may not want my male you have an excellent show prospect. I purchased the male anyway and when they were six months I starting showing both. I lost the male puppy at a show because he over heated. He was winner’s dog that day and I was so sad. The little female finished fast in limited showing and became my first home bred champion as well as my first champion. The rest is history.

I have owned bulldogs for about 20 years and have been showing for 14 years. I do not breed often only when I need something to show. I do not like selling bulldogs to just anyone. I am very picky about the homes in which I place my bulldogs. I feel we have to many dogs of all kinds in rescue because owners are not responsible breeders.

One of the most fulfilling things in my life is my relationship with Jesus, my love of my family and the love of my bulldogs. I have had so many wonderful times with my bullies and many heart breaks (when you have to say good-bye to one of your babies is the worst). In all it has been worth every cost. I still am showing but not as much as they early days, I am getting on up in age and sometimes I have to travel alone so I go to shows that are close to home.
